What is a raised pond?
A raised, or elevated pond, is an artificial watering hole placed so that it stands waste high off the ground. Such ponds come in various styles. Designers usually fashion them out of stone though some use wood as well. So what is so great about raised ponds?

Environmental Benefits
Some pond lovers will replace their gardens with a pond surrounded by a rock garden. Because the pond reuses water this makes for a much more environmentally beneficial design. You will no longer use water on plants but you will still have a beautiful backyard to which you can retreat on weekends and holidays.
This rock garden with raised pond landscape design is ideal for arid desert regions where water conservation is a central priority. Pond designers will often match the pond to the color scheme and texture of the surrounding décor to create a pleasant viewing experience.
A Great Place for Koi
Koi and other fish are a great addition to raised ponds. Nothing is more impressive than stocking a raised pond with colorful fish. This gives the pond a captivating appeal—especially when the pond mimics a natural garden.
There are, of course, added expenses to keeping actual fish in your raised pond. You will need to add a filtration system and make sure to adequately feed your fish. The effect, however is well worth it. Just think of how such a pond might help generate conversation at your next backyard party.
A Great Seat
A raised pond also provides great seating since the edges of the pond usually are at exactly the right height to accommodate a sitting adult. This makes it great for parties or for just sunbathing on a summer day.

Safe for Kids
Raised ponds are also fairly safe for kids. Since the edges of the pond are elevated, they provide a natural barrier for toddlers so that you don’t have to worry as much about them falling into the pool.
